Religion
About this topic
Religion records a person's stated religious affiliation, including no religion and not stated responses. It is a measure of cultural identity and belief rather than practice or participation.
This topic helps show the religious diversity of an area and can support planning for community facilities, faith-based services, and inclusive engagement. It is best interpreted with ancestry, birthplace, and language, which together provide a broader picture of cultural composition.
Interpretation notes
- This records stated religious affiliation, not attendance or level of religious practice.
- No religion and not stated are part of the overall picture, so interpretation should consider both affiliation and non-response.
Key insight
In 2021, No religion was the most common religious affiliation among residents in Parramatta (C), accounting for 29.7% (76,207 people). This share was lower than Greater Sydney (30.3%). Since 2016, the biggest change was in No religion, which increased by 20,819 people and 5.2 percentage points.

Data table
Religion for Parramatta (C). Religion - Ranked by size. 2021 and 2016 counts, percentages, and change compared with Greater Sydney.
| Category | 2021 | 2016 | Change | |||||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Count | % | Greater Sydney% | Count | % | Greater Sydney% | Count | pp | |
| No Religion, so described | 76,207 | 29.7% | 30.3% | 55,388 | 24.5% | 24.6% | +20,819 | +5.2pp |
| Western Catholic | 43,778 | 17.1% | 22.1% | 43,295 | 19.1% | 24.2% | +483 | -2.0pp |
| Hinduism | 33,204 | 12.9% | 4.8% | 25,608 | 11.3% | 3.5% | +7,596 | +1.6pp |
| Not stated | 16,492 | 6.4% | 6.2% | 20,573 | 9.1% | 8.5% | -4,081 | -2.7pp |
| Anglican Church of Australia | 15,530 | 6.0% | 9.2% | 18,711 | 8.3% | 12.0% | -3,181 | -2.3pp |
| Islam | 14,205 | 5.5% | 6.3% | 9,660 | 4.3% | 5.3% | +4,545 | +1.2pp |
| Buddhism | 10,251 | 4.0% | 3.8% | 8,656 | 3.8% | 3.9% | +1,595 | +0.2pp |
| Presbyterian | 7,833 | 3.1% | 1.5% | 7,726 | 3.4% | 1.9% | +107 | -0.3pp |
| Christianity, nfd | 6,941 | 2.7% | 2.5% | 5,089 | 2.3% | 2.2% | +1,852 | +0.4pp |
| Baptist | 4,694 | 1.8% | 1.2% | 4,360 | 1.9% | 1.2% | +334 | -0.1pp |
| Total | 256,735 | 100.0% | 100.0% | 226,160 | 100.0% | 100.0% | +30,575 | 0.0pp |
Excludes religions with fewer than 10 adherents.
